Be sure to vote next Election Day Tuesday November 8, 2022 and also on Primary Election Day Tuesday June 7, 2022. There is additional in-person early voting in New Jersey prior to these Election Days with the election timetable listed here for primary and listed here for general election. Early voting usually includes weekend and evening times, with NO appointment necessary. To find designated in-person early voting locations (provided by each County) click here. Note that the registration deadline for the General Election is October 12th. Click here to confirm your voter registration status. A voter may apply for a Mail-In Ballot by mail up to 7 days prior to the election. He or she may also apply in person to the County Clerk until 3 P.M. the day before the election. In 2021 three candidates campaigned for one available seat on the Monmouth County Board of Chosen Commissioners. Republican organization incumbent Susan M. Kiley running to fill her expiring position was the winner. Challengers were Thomas Scarano running on the Monmouth County Conservative Republicans ticket, and Michael Beson who was selected by Monmouth County Democrats as their candidate for Commissioner.
